Settlement Reach in Virginia Beach, VA DUI Wrongful Death Case

Anthony and Jean Tonking were killed by a drunk driver in the 1900 block of Princess Anne Road in Virginia Beach, Virginia (VA) in January 2010. According to the Virginian-Pilot, Julie Olszewski, the Tonkings' daughter, filed two wrongful death suits against the driver.  These suits were settled on September 23, 2011, for $200,000.

The Tonkings were visiting family in Virginia Beach when their vehicle was hit by another vehicle traveling at 77 mph. This other driver's blood-alcohol concentration was nearly twice the legal limit for driving. He was found guilty of DUI and two counts of aggravated involuntary manslaughter.
